Carlisle Companies Incorporated, a worldwide leading diversified manufacturer of premium building products and related technology has an immediate opening for a Print Shop Coordinator to join our Marketing team located at our headquarters in Carlisle, PA. The Print Shop Coordinator assists, facilitates, and filters the daily workload for all CCM Print Shop operations through various platforms and ordering service portals.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Serves as the primary contact to start Print Shop production and fulfillment requests
  • Administers and initiates Print Shop sample inventory reordering processes
  • Collaborates and aligns with the Print Shop Supervisor to execute daily production tasks
  • Directs and assists internal and external customers to ensure order accuracy on various ordering platforms
  • Initiates sample reordering report and delegates Print Shop production responsibilities
  • Confidently applies CCM Print Shop procedures to specific project requirements and adheres to all shipping and regulatory compliance standards
  • Inputs various order entry requests for literature, samples, and apparel via the workflow software platform
  • Manages inventory levels and cycle counts by monitoring inventory counts via the workflow software platform
  • Compiles and disseminates monthly billing statements
  • Executes time-sensitive projects through collaboration with internal marketing teams for marketing events
  • Communicates with numerous department staff to facilitate and define project roles and responsibilities
  • Collaborates closely with the internal CCM Print Shop team; Print Shop Manager, Supervisor, and Warehouse Fulfillment Clerk
  • Provides support for digital print production with coordination of the Print Shop Manager
  • Provides support for warehouse fulfillment on an as-needed basis
  • Other duties, as assigned
